Persistent world models could become living digital twins
Today’s generated worlds remain limited in duration, consistency and correspondence to reality. If those limits improve, a world model could combine current data with multiple simulated futures.

Why this could matter
Within several years, planning tools may let cities, factories and robots rehearse decisions inside continuously updated digital environments.
